A nursing home is a place for people who can't be cared for at home and need 24-hour nursing care. In New York, there are approximately 42 Medicare certified nursing homes. Medicare Part A may cover care from a nursing home, but ONLY if it is medically necessary to have skilled nursing care. Medicare DOES NOT cover custodial care. Custodial care is non-skilled personal care like bathing, dressing, eating or simply getting in and out of bed or moving around. Check with Medicare for more information.
